1)

What is "Mashrokisa"?

1.

Rashi: It is the sound of the horn.

2.

Ibn Ezra: It is a Kli to make a whistling sound.

2)

What are "Kasros Sabecha Pesanterin Sumponeyah"?

1.

Rashi: They are kinds of instruments. Ibn Ezra ? we do not know what kinds of instruments they are. Also in Leshon ha'Kodesh, we do not know for sure Kinor, Mechol, Minim and Ugav.

3)

What are "Zenei Zimra"?

1.

Rashi: They are kinds of song. The Targum of "l'Mino" is li'Znohi.

2.

Malbim: There were seven kinds of song, corresponding to the seven Mesharesim (the sun, moon and five closest plants). They thought that this will draw influence from the ruling stars.

4)

Why do the verses keep repeating "the [gold] image that Melech Nebuchadnetzar set up"?

1.

Malbim: This shows that the primary intent was for like the image that he saw in the dream. Gold hints to Melech Bavel. It repeats Melech Nebuchadnetzar, that his kingship should remain forever.
